    We kinda need it sooner rather than later here in Darwin.. Our gas fired powerplant,
    Channel Island power station present capacity is 250+MW. Of that, 100MW is relatively recent open cycle gas plant whilst the rest is a mix of
    old (1980's) open and combined cycle plant that's planned to be progressively closed during the period 2027-30!

    Nuclear can't get here fast enough to save us.

    (Not that it was planned to!)

    However, Sun Cable can, hopefully.
